The analysis was based on the experimental trials for three treatments: weaver ants, chemical insecticides and control. Data on yields, quantities and prices of inputs and output were collected and analyzed using inferential statistics (t-test), partial budgetary technique and marginal analysis involving dominance analysis. The results of partial budget analysis shows that a change from chemical insecticides treatment to weaver ants returned net benefits greater than zero by Tsh. 692 923 and Tsh.1019665 in cashew and mango plantations respectively. Similarly, positive net benefits was obtained when growers change from control to weaver ants treatment by Tsh. 504 989 and Tsh. 891 297 in cashew and mango plantations. The dominance and MRRanalyses shows that if cashew and mango growers change from conventional agricultural practices to weaver ants, they would earn MRR of 1621% which is above minimum acceptable rate of return (MARR) of 100%. The t-test analyses show that weaver ant treatment is superior over conventional agricultural practices. The study concludes that weaver ant treatment was economically feasible and financially undertaking. Such effort responses complicate the assessment of impact. To gauge the potential magnitude of effort responses we implement a conventional RCT and double-blind trial in rural Tanzania, and ran- domly allocate modern and traditional cowpea seed varieties to a sample of farmers. Effort responses can be quantitatively important—for our case they explain the entire “treatment effect on the treated” as measured in a conventional economic RCT. Specifically, harvests are the same for people who know they received the modern seeds and for people who did not know what type of seeds they got; however, people who knew they had received the traditional seeds did much worse. With the Intergovernmental Panel on Climate Change (IPCC) climate outlook for the 21 st century, the future of maize production in Tanzania remains under threat due to more intense and frequent droughts, and more erratic rainfall patterns. Effective adaptation to these ongoing changes in climatic condition is key to securing food production and livelihoods for millions of poor people. This paper analyzes factors that facilitate or impede the probability and level of adoption of sustainable farm technologies and farm households in response to climate shocks. A multivariate probit model was applied to the model the adoption decisions by farm households facing multiple farm technologies which can be adopted in various combinations. The analysis shows that both the probability and the level of decisions to adopt farm technologies influenced by rainfall and plot-level disturbances, household wealth, institutional factors, distance to the farm plot and input market. The results further show that there were complementarities between farm technologies which are not yet sufficiently exploited. A two-stage stratified sampling was used in selecting 240 smallholder farmers from the selected villages in two districts and interviewed. In estimating the effects of NTBs on market participation and quantity of maize sold by farmers, the two-stage Henchman model was used. Results showed that, NTBs and distance to market had negative effects on the quantity of maize supplied and market participation. This implies that, for every 100% increase in application of NTBs by the government could decrease market participation and sell of maize by 77% from smallholder farmers. However, ownership of assets and amount of harvest were found to increase maize supply and market participation by 68 and 2%, respectively. The study concluded that, application of NTBs policies in Tanzania could not increase supply of maize especially on surplus regions and districts. In contrast could discourage farmers’ market participation. However, the rate of adoption is low. Most research on adoption rates are post-ante. The values of such research can be added if factors for adoption are ex-ante identified and measures taken to increase adoption. This study was conducted in Morogoro, Tanzania to ex-ante identify socio-economic characteristics that influence adoption of Integrated Lowland Rice Legume Technologies (ILRLT). The ILRLT included integration of rice (SARO variety), legumes (cow pea) water management (irrigation, rainfed and majaruba bunds), tillage (conventional and minimum) and fertilizers (UREA, TSP and MOP). Data were collected through questionnaire interviews to 200 representative farmers and key informants. Descriptive statistics, Multi-Criteria Analysis and a two functions adoption model were used to assess the suitability of ILRLT and analyze the likelihood of farmers to adopt. Results indicated that important criteria for rice variety preference and hence adoption are high prices (7.8%), good taste (6.1%), early maturity (4.8%), disease (3.2%) and drought tolerance (17.4%). ILRLT scored more (26.40%) than farmer’s (17.97%) in fulfilling criteria for rice legume variety preferences. ILRLT have a chance of being adopted to the maximum rate of 89.7%. Adoption is likely to be more with farmers who depend on irrigation than those who depend on rainfed rice farming.Item Ratification of the ramsar convention and sustainable Wetlands management: Situation analysis of the Kilombero valley wetlands in Tanzania(Academic Journals) Mombo, Felister; Speelman, Stijn; Van Huylenbroeck, Guido; Hella, Joseph; Pantaleo, Munishi; Moe, SteinItem Testing a new model combining micro-finance and farmer training to upscale the adoption of climate-smart agriculture practices by small-scale farmers in developing countriesPamuk, Haki; Van Asseldonk, Marcel; Deering, Karl; Girvetz, Evan; Hella, Joseph; Karanja, Stanley; Masoud, Thabit; Osiemo, Jamleck; Ruben, RuerdItem Testing a new model combining micro-finance and farmer training to upscale the adoption of climate-smart agriculture practices by small-scale farmers in developing countries(2018-12) Pamuk, Haki; Van Asseldonk, Marcel; Deering, Karl; Girvetz, Evan; Hella, Joseph; Karanja, Stanley; Masoud, Thabit; Osiemo, Jamleck; Ruben, RuerdThis note introduces the climate-smart agriculture sustainable, productive, profitable, equitable and resilient (CSA-SuPER) research project implemented by a consortium comprising CARE International, International Center for Tropical Agriculture (CIAT), Sokoine University 1 See http://www.worldbank.org/en/news/feature/2016/02/25/a-year-in- the-lives-of-smallholder-farming-families for the numbers of farming households. of Agriculture (SUA), and Wageningen University and Research (WUR).Item The art of balancing food security: securing availability and affordability of food in TanzaniaHaug, Ruth; Hella, Joseph
